No, there is no direct train from Tokyo Teleport to Kitamoto. However, there are services departing from Odaiba-kaihinkoen and arriving at Kitamoto via Shimbashi.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 31m.

What companies run services between Tokyo Teleport, Tokyo, Japan and Kitamoto, Japan?
JR EAST (East Japan Railway Company) operates a train from Shimbashi to Kitamoto every 30 minutes. Tickets cost ¥750–1,100 and the journey takes 51 min. Alternatively, Tobu bus operates a bus from Haneda Airport Terminal 2 to Okegawa Station twice daily. Tickets cost ¥1,700 and the journey takes 1h 25m.
